Residual risk is the amount of risk that remains in an activity after mitigation controls are applied. Putting it in mathematical terms: (Inherent risk) – (the risk eliminated by your mitigation controls) = residual risk. Identifying and reducing residual risk is the most cost-effective way of making an organization more resilient.

The Australian Signals Directorate (ASD) has developed a set of prioritized mitigation strategies known as the Essential Eight to safeguard internet-connected information technology networks. These strategies, outlined by the ASD, form a comprehensive framework to mitigate cybersecurity incidents effectively.
